Monsters-Aeros: Houston, We Have a Problem

The Lake Erie Monsters' fans took yet another arrow to the heart Wednesday evening at Quicken Loans Arena, this time watching their Monsters lose at home to the Houston Aeros 2-0. 

In a hard hitting defensive struggle, Houston opened up a 1-0 lead on a five-on-three goal less than seven minutes into the first period.  Ryan Hamilton was credited with the goal, with assists registered to Awe and Payer.

 

The goal looked like it might be the icing on the cake as neither team really got much going offensively all night.  For the game, the Monsters had 25 shots on goal to the Aeros' 24.  The scoreless drought went for 40-plus minutes, as the first period closed 1-0 and the second period also yielded no movement on the scoreboard. 

 

Even through much of the third, the theme of the day was hard-hitting and defense.  It looked like it might come down to Cleveland’s Tyler Weiman being pulled from net with a minute left for a chance to even up the game, but Houston didn’t allow it to get to that.  They took the wind out of the Monsters’ sails with just over three minutes left in the game.  Joel Ward claimed the unassisted goal.
